halogen lights are a type of incandescent light that uses a halogen gas to increase the efficiency and longevity of the bulb. They were first introduced in the 1950s and have since become a staple in households and businesses around the world. One of the main benefits of halogen lights is their ability to produce a bright, white light that closely resembles natural sunlight. This makes them ideal for tasks that require precision and clarity, such as reading, cooking, or working at a desk.

Another advantage of halogen lights is their energy efficiency. Compared to traditional incandescent bulbs, halogen lights use less energy to produce the same amount of light. This not only helps to reduce electricity bills but also has a positive impact on the environment by lowering carbon emissions. Additionally, halogen lights have a longer lifespan than incandescent bulbs, meaning they need to be replaced less frequently, saving time and money in the long run.

Despite their many advantages, halogen lights do have some drawbacks. One of the main concerns with halogen lights is their heat output. Because they operate at high temperatures, halogen lights can pose a fire risk if they come into contact with flammable materials. It is important to keep them away from drapes, furniture, and other combustible items to prevent accidents. Additionally, the heat they generate can make them uncomfortable to touch, so care should be taken when handling them.

Another drawback of halogen lights is their energy consumption. While they are more energy-efficient than traditional incandescent bulbs, halogen lights still use more energy than newer technologies such as LED lights. This means that they may not be the most cost-effective option in the long run, especially for large-scale lighting installations. However, the initial cost of halogen lights is usually lower than that of LED lights, which can make them a more affordable choice for consumers on a budget.
